Course content
    • Promote and implement health and safety in health and social care
    • Develop risk assessment processes in health and social care
    • Manage health and safety in health and social care settings
    • Understand the monitoring and review of health and safety in health and social care settings
    • Promote good practice in handling information in health and social care settings
    • Support individuals to access and use services and facilities
    • Promote effective communication for and about individuals
    • Promote, monitor and maintain health, safety and security in the working environment
    • Develop and maintain individual and organisational competence in health and safety matters

Key facts
The Diploma in Health and Safety in Health and Social Care NVQ is designed to equip individuals with the necessary knowledge and skills to ensure a safe and healthy environment within health and social care settings. The learning outcomes of this program include understanding health and safety legislation, risk assessment procedures, and promoting a culture of safety among staff and service users.
This diploma typically takes around 12-18 months to complete, depending on the individual's pace of study and prior experience in the field. The course is structured to provide a comprehensive understanding of health and safety practices specific to the health and social care industry, preparing graduates for roles such as health and safety officers, managers, or consultants.
